Quality Lead

4 months ago


Llanelli, United Kingdom The Recruitment Co Full time

The Recruitment Co is currently recruiting for a Quality lead to join our clients growing team based in the Llanelli area.

Contract: Permanent

Salary: £42,600 per annum

Hours of work: DAYS Full time 37 per week: Monday to Thursday 08:00-16:30 & Fridays 08:00 to 13:00. Additional hours & weekend working as and when required.

Responsible for: Quality Assurance

Qualifications:

Educated to a minimum HNC level in an Engineering/Manufacturing/QA discipline
An appropriate qualification in Mechanical / Production Engineering (Degree or HNC).Knowledge/ Experience Required:

Proven background in successful application of QA core tools & techniques supported by excellent problem solving skills
A good working knowledge of metal forming and fabrication processes
Strong understanding of OEM Customer Specific Standards & Requirements
Appropriate experience working within an automotive first tier Quality Engineering role
A proven background of leadership abilities combined with excellent communication and interpersonal skills
Ability to plan and manage resources to achieve objectives and priorities despite conflicting agendas and multiple deliverables
A good working knowledge of metal forming and fabrication processes
Appropriate experience working within an automotive first tier Quality Engineering role.
Ability to lead and motivate a small team / cross functional teams to achieve desired results
Continuous Improvement
Key Responsibilities:

Develop and maintain quality documentation and controls
Compile and submit customer specific documentation
To be a capable user of core quality tools & techniques and their application, typically: SPC, Ishikawa, Histograms, Pareto Charts, Scatter Diagrams, Stratification etc
Support the internal manufacturing teams with regard to the timely resolution of customer and Internal quality concerns
Support the NPI teams during the development of Controls Plans, PFMEA, Gauge Planning etc. and highlight potential failure modes ref Lessons Learnt
Support the Internal Audit team by performing various Internal Audits
Understanding and utilisation of Automotive Core tools such as APQP, PPAP, PFMEA processes
Champion to promote compliance to company systems, procedures and control plan requirements
Provide and communicate Quality / process data to the Manufacturing Teams and facilitate actions to improve
Provide appropriate training for Shift QEs / Quality Technicians if required
Pro-actively visit customer / supplier locations to resolve customer concerns and maintain high levels of customer liaison
